Factorize the following expressions:
`8x^2y^3 - x^5`

Solution
`=x^2(8y^3 - x^3)`
`= x^2((2y)^3 - x^3)`
`= x^2(2y - x)((2y)^2 + 2y(x) + x^2) [∵ a^3 - b^3 = (a - b)(a^2 + ab + b^2)]`

`= x^2(2y - x)(4y^2 + 2xy + x^2)`
`∴ 8x^2y^3 - x^5 = x^2(2y - x)(4y^2 + 2xy + x^2)`
